MATLAB CODE:

syms s
partfrac((16*(s^2)+32*s+169)/(s^3+12*(s^2)+189*s+338))

To calculate partial fraction we use the function partfrac in matlab.It calculates the partial fractional decomposition w.r.t to variable provided.Just copy paste the above function in script or command window and run it.
